Hyundai Motor America Supports AAPI Heritage Month With Donation To Los Angeles Public Library
Hyundai Motor America is marking Asian American and Pacific Islander (AAPI) Heritage Month by donating $10,000 to the Los Angeles Public Library (LAPL) and the Library Foundation of Los Angeles (LFLA). This contribution aims to enhance cultural education and community engagement within the Asian American community. The donation will help expand the library's collection of books on Asian cultures and languages and support cultural programming at LAPL.
Erik Thomas, director of experiential and multicultural marketing at Hyundai Motor America, stated, "As a brand rooted in innovation and community, Hyundai is proud to partner with the Los Angeles Public Library to celebrate AAPI Heritage Month." He emphasised that supporting cultural programming not only honours AAPI traditions but also strengthens Hyundai's connection with customers in Los Angeles. This partnership aims to reach new audiences and foster brand loyalty.

The donation aligns with Hyundai's ongoing commitment to promoting inclusion and cultural awareness. Brandon Ramirez, director of corporate social responsibility at Hyundai Motor North America, highlighted this by saying, "Supporting education has always been a core value for Hyundai. It’s not only about helping young people prepare for the future but also ensuring everyone has access to cultural and historical resources that strengthen community ties."
Throughout May, Hyundai will support various AAPI-related events at the International Language Center within the Los Angeles Central Library. These events include Media Day on May 7, featuring speeches from Hyundai's CSR Director and representatives from LAPL and LFLA. Additionally, there will be interviews with prominent AAPI media outlets.
The AAPI Joy Event on May 17 will feature talks by Asian authors at the Central Library. Attendees can enjoy complimentary books sponsored by Hyundai and tote bags produced by the library. The event will also include a traditional Korean percussion performance by UC Irvine’s Hansori group and a Taiwanese pastry cooking demonstration.

Hyundai's Economic Impact
Hyundai Motor America provides U.S. consumers with a range of technology-rich vehicles while supporting its Progress for Humanity vision. With significant operations in the U.S., including headquarters in California and manufacturing plants in Alabama, Hyundai contributes $20.1 billion annually to the U.S. economy according to an economic impact report.
"We are so appreciative of Hyundai's support for Asian American Pacific Islander Heritage Month programming at Los Angeles Public Library," said City Librarian John F. Szabo. "The Library is committed to honoring the cultural contributions of our city's Asian communities, and Hyundai's donation will aid us in promoting diverse, inclusive events for Los Angeles."
